Chemical Tests for Water

  • Anhydrous cobalt(II) chloride (blue) turns pink in the presence of water, forming hydrated cobalt(II) chloride.
  • Anhydrous copper(II) sulfate (white) turns blue in the presence of water, forming hydrated copper(II) sulfate.
  • Cobalt chloride paper is commonly used to test for water: blue → pink.
  • These tests are reversible: heating the hydrated salt drives off water, restoring the anhydrous colour.

Purity of Water

  • Pure water has a sharp boiling point of 100 °C and melting point of 0 °C.
  • Impurities raise the boiling point and lower the melting point of water.
  • Boiling/melting point data can be used to assess water purity.
  • Distilled water is produced by boiling water and condensing the steam, removing most dissolved impurities.
  • Distilled water is used in experiments to avoid interference from dissolved ions.

Water Treatment: Sedimentation and Filtration

  • Untreated water contains insoluble impurities (soil, plant matter) and soluble impurities (dissolved calcium, metal compounds).
  • First, water is left to stand in sedimentation tanks so that heavy particles settle by gravity.
  • The water is then filtered through sand and gravel to remove smaller suspended particles.

Water Treatment: Carbon Filtration and Chlorination

  • Filtration through carbon (charcoal) removes unpleasant tastes and odours.
  • Chlorination kills bacteria and other microorganisms that are too small to be filtered.
  • Chlorine is carefully added to the water supply to prevent diseases such as cholera and typhoid.

Summary of Water Treatment Stages

  • Stage 1: Sedimentation and filtration – solids settle out, then the water is filtered through sand and gravel.
  • Stage 2: Carbon filtration – removes unpleasant tastes and odours.
  • Stage 3: Chlorination – kills bacteria and other microbes.
